Starting from the specification of a GeoBASIC application, several steps have to
be performed until the program can be executed on the theodolite or by simulation:
1. Write the program,
2. compile the program,
3. load the program, either onto the simulation or the theodolite, and
4. start the execution of it.
5. if the execution fails, start a debugging session.
3.1
GBSTUDIO DEVELOPMENT ENVIRONMENT
GBStudio is an integrated development environment and includes a source editor,
compiler, project handling and a source level debugger. It is able to debug
GeoBASIC 2.10 applications for TPS1100 series total stations. Both, the TPS
simulator and the TPS device as the execution platform are supported.
